思潮课程 / 后端开发 / 正文

c言语中if句子的用法, if句子的根本结构

2025-01-04后端开发 阅读 2

在C言语中,`if` 句子是一种条件判别句子,它答应程序依据不同的条件履行不同的代码块。`if` 句子的根本语法如下:

```cif { // 当条件表达式为真时履行的代码} else { // 当条件表达式为假时履行的代码}```

其间,`条件表达式` 是一个回来布尔值(真或假)的表达式。假如 `条件表达式` 的值为真(非零),则履行 `if` 后的花括号 `{}` 内的代码;假如 `条件表达式` 的值为假(零),则履行 `else` 后的花括号 `{}` 内的代码(假如有的话)。

`if` 句子能够独自运用,也能够与 `else` 句子一同运用,构成一个完好的条件判别结构。此外,`if` 句子还能够嵌套运用,即一个 `if` 句子中能够包括另一个 `if` 句子。

下面是一个简略的 `if` 句子示例:

```cinclude

int main { int x = 10; if { printf; } else { printf; } return 0;}```

在这个比如中,假如变量 `x` 的值大于 5,程序会打印 x 大于 5;假如 `x` 的值小于或等于 5,程序会打印 x 小于或等于 5。

你还能够运用 `else if` 句子来处理多个条件。例如:

```cif { // 当条件表达式1为真时履行的代码} else if { // 当条件表达式1为假且条件表达式2为真时履行的代码} else { // 当条件表达式1和条件表达式2都为假时履行的代码}```

在 `else if` 句子中,假如 `条件表达式1` 的值为假,程序会查看 `条件表达式2`,假如 `条件表达式2` 的值为真,则履行相应的代码块。假如一切 `if` 和 `else if` 的条件都不满意,则履行 `else` 后的代码块(假如有的话)。

请注意,`if` 句子后的花括号 `{}` 是可选的,但为了进步代码的可读性和防止过错,主张一直运用花括号。

C言语中if句子的用法详解

在C言语编程中,`if`句子是一种根本的操控结构,用于依据条件判别履行特定的代码块。`if`句子是编程中不可或缺的一部分,它答应程序依据不同的条件履行不同的操作。本文将具体介绍C言语中`if`句子的用法,包括其根本结构、不同方式以及实践使用事例。

if句子的根本结构

`if`句子的根本结构如下:

```c

if (条件表达式) {

// 条件为真时履行的代码块

在这个结构中,`条件表达式`是一个回来布尔值的表达式,假如条件为真(即表达式的成果为非零),则履行大括号内的代码块。

单分支if句子

单分支`if`句子是最简略的方式,它只包括一个条件表达式和相应的代码块。以下是一个核算并输出一个整数绝对值的比如:

```c

include

int main() {

int n = 0;

scanf(\

猜你喜欢

  • cs go表情包,游戏中的诙谐与情感表达后端开发

    cs go表情包,游戏中的诙谐与情感表达

    假如你想搜集CSGO的表情包,可以参阅以下几个资源:1.百度贴吧:2.知乎:3.哔哩哔哩:4.SOOGIF:5.千图网:6.太平洋电脑网:7.特玩游戏网:...

    2025-01-06 0
  • python扩展名,Python扩展名的品种后端开发

    python扩展名,Python扩展名的品种

    Python文件的扩展名一般是`.py`。当你编写Python代码时,一般会保存为`.py`文件。这种扩展名告知操作体系和文本编辑器该文件包括的是Python代码。此外,Python项目一般还会包括其他类型的文件,例如:`.pyc`...

    2025-01-06 0
  • go 环境装备后端开发

    go 环境装备

    Go是一种开源编程言语,由Google规划,用于构建简略、牢靠、高效的软件。要装备Go开发环境,请依照以下过程操作:1.下载并装置Go:拜访下载适宜您操作体系的Go装置包。关于Windows用户,下...

    2025-01-06 0
  • python电子书,助力编程学习,轻松进步技术后端开发

    python电子书,助力编程学习,轻松进步技术

    1.Python程序设计完好高清电子书资源这本书支撑全文查找、可仿制、可书签,适宜Python初学者和开发者。点击链接下载电子书文件,或拜访百度网盘获取更多资源。2.16本Python电子书本超适宜零根底(高清下载)...

    2025-01-06 0
  • php衔接数据库的代码,php衔接数据库mysql代码后端开发

    php衔接数据库的代码,php衔接数据库mysql代码

    PHP衔接数据库一般运用mysqli或PDO扩展。以下是运用mysqli扩展衔接MySQL数据库的示例代码:```php//创立mysqli目标$conn=newmysqli;//查看衔接if{die;}echo衔接...

    2025-01-06 0
  • 运转php文件, 环境建立后端开发

    运转php文件, 环境建立

    1.装置PHP解说器:你能够从PHP官方网站下载并装置PHP。装置过程中,请保证挑选web服务器模块(如Apache或Nginx)。2.装置web服务器:你能够挑选装置Apache或Nginx。装置过程中,...

    2025-01-06 0
  • go编译,Go言语编译概述后端开发

    go编译,Go言语编译概述

    Go编译是一个触及将Go源代码转换为可履行程序的进程。这个进程包含几个进程,例如词法剖析、语法剖析、类型查看、代码生成和链接。Go编译器担任履行这些进程,并生成可履行文件。1.编译进程:Go编译进程包含以下几个进程:词法...

    2025-01-06 0
  • UN-GO,探究联合国可继续发展方针(UN-GO)的全球影响后端开发

    UN-GO,探究联合国可继续发展方针(UN-GO)的全球影响

    《UNGO》是由动画公司BONES制造的电视动画,改编自坂口安吾的小说《明治开化安吾捕物帖》。该动画共11话,于2011年10月13日起在富士电视台的noitaminA栏目播出。剧情简介《UNGO》的主人公是结城新十郎(名胜凉配音),他...

    2025-01-06 0